by Ira Levin
Condition: Good+ (light marks on cover)
Binding: Hardcover
Random House, 1972 BCE
Vintage copy of the 1972 satirical “feminist horror” novel, twice adapted into feature films (1975 and 2004) - and entering “stepford” as an adjective in the English lexicon - by the “mild-mannered novelist who liked to give people the creeps”
